What It Is

New York Oncology Hematology (NYOH) is a cancer and hematology specialty medical provider based in the Capital Region of New York State, serving areas including Albany, Troy, Schenectady, Saratoga County, and Hudson. Its website has a very clear positioning: providing localized, continuous specialty care and support services for cancer patients and patients with blood disorders.

Core Features

NYOH covers medical oncology, hematology, gynecologic oncology, neuro-oncology, radiation oncology, PET imaging, and related specialties. Its treatment offerings include chemotherapy, hormone therapy, targeted therapy, immunotherapy, radiation therapy, CAR T, bone marrow transplant-related services, and clinical research. Support services are also fairly comprehensive, including breast exams, ultrasound, bone density testing, PET-CT, genetic risk assessment, palliative care, social work services, support groups, and patient education content. The website also provides entry points for first appointments, doctor search, location search, the patient portal, new patient forms, online payments, and physician referrals.

Pros and Cons

The strengths are its detailed subspecialty coverage, broad range of cancer types, and emphasis on individualized treatment and continuing medical education. Its multi-location clinic network is very convenient for local patients. Clinical trials and genetic risk assessment also expand treatment options for complex cases. The drawbacks are that the service is heavily dependent on physical location and is mainly suitable for residents of New York’s Capital Region; pricing transparency is limited; and information about Chinese-language services, international patient procedures, or remote cross-border consultations is not prominent.

Who It’s For

NYOH is suitable for cancer patients, patients with blood disorders, people seeking a second opinion or clinical trial opportunities, and physicians who need to refer patients, especially those living in or able to travel to the Capital Region of New York State. It is particularly valuable for patients who require long-term treatment, follow-up visits, imaging, and psychosocial support.
